Abstract
An armrest assembly for a vehicle includes an armrest substrate having a vehicle-outboard substrate member, a vehicle-inboard substrate member, and at least one end member holding the vehicle-outboard substrate member and the vehicle-inboard substrate member at a spaced distance from one another. At least one support bridge member is disposed laterally across the spaced distance. The vehicle-outboard substrate member holds an end of the at least one support bridge member without imposing an outboard restriction on the at least one support bridge member. The armrest assembly may further include a fabric member attached to the armrest substrate, a cushion member extending over the fabric member, and a cover member extending over the cushion member, the fabric member, and the armrest substrate.

[0022] At least one displaceable support bridge member 270 is provided, extending laterally across the gap 260. As will be understood, this displaceable support bridge member 270, when in place as shown in the drawing figure, provides vertical support/supports vertical loads, for functional use of an armrest incorporating the armrest substrate 200. To ensure that the vehicle armrest substrate 200 retains the above-described function of collapsing/compressing horizontally on receipt of a side impact, the displaceable support bridge member 270 is releasably attached to the outboard substrate member 220.
[0023] In one embodiment, with reference to
[0024] A second end of the displaceable support bridge member 270 includes a snap element 290. In the depicted embodiment the second end of the displaceable support bridge member 270 is configured as a cantilever snap arm. A flexible snap leg 300 is provided as a portion of the outboard substrate member 220, dimensioned and configured to engage the snap fit element 290 in a snap fit. As shown, while the displaceable support bridge member 270 is held in place and substantially prevented from vertical movement (arrow V), no restriction is imposed on the ability of the displaceable support bridge member to move laterally in an outboard direction (arrow O) relative to the outboard substrate member 220. It will be appreciated that alternative snap fit elements are contemplated, with the caveat that no outboard restriction to movement of the displaceable support bridge member 270 is imposed.
